What companies run services between Woolwich, England and Haringey, England?

You can take a train from Woolwich Dockyard to Seven Sisters via Liverpool Street Station and London Liverpool Street in around 45 min. Alternatively, Arriva UK operates a bus from North Woolwich Free Ferry to Walthamstow Bus Station every 15 minutes. Tickets cost £1–3 and the journey takes 1h.
